WitrynaTo completely lock a sheet for viewing, follow these steps: Right-click the sheet you want to protect (here, Sheet1), and click Hide. Now, protect the workbook. In the Ribbon, go to Review > Protect Workbook. Enter a password, and press OK. Reenter the password to confirm and click OK. WitrynaOpen the workbook and shift to the worksheet you will restrict access to, then right click the sheet tab and select View Code from the right-clicking menu. 2. Then the Microsoft Visual Basic for Applications window pops up, please go to the Properties pane. Then select 2 – xlSheetVeryHidden from the V isible drop-down list. See screenshot: 3.

Witryna8 lip 2024 · When Excel opens, in the ribbon at the top, select the “Review” tab. On the “Review” tab, from the “Protect” section, choose “Unprotect Sheet.” If you didn’t use a password to protect your worksheet, your worksheet is now unlocked. In case you did use a password, then in the “Unprotect Sheet” box, enter your password and click “OK.” Witryna7 mar 2024 · Excel spreadsheets are widely used in businesses and organizations to store and manage data.
